Overview:
Are you interested in using digital health technologies to improve healthcare for pediatric patients?
As a PhD IT Project Scientist at Nationwide Children\xe2\x80\x99s Hospital, you will work at the interface between healthcare and technologies such as virtual reality, web and mobile apps, sensors, wearables, voice enabled technologies, and others. Your work has the potential to have a long lasting positive impact on our pediatric patients and help NCH to achieve best outcomes in our care delivery. The IT R&D department has diverse portfolios of innovative projects in domains such as behavioral health, injury research and prevention, rehabilitation, patient experience, patient engagement, and others. These projects are highly collaborative involving internal and external partners in researchers, physicians, clinical informatics, administrators and hospital IS teams.
As a IT project scientist, your role will be to proactively champion health technology innovation through cultivating collaborations with researchers and clinicians. The IT project scientist will design and lead scientific aspects of the technology implementation components of a research project, such as study design, proposal drafting, outcome evaluation, and manuscript writing. Partnering with the lead investigators, you will play a critical role in the overall execution of the project plan, risk mitigation, and scientific outcome. The candidate should have strong interpersonal skills, some project management skills, and the ability to work with technical staff to drive projects forward. The candidate must be able to verbally and visually communicate clearly to all levels of stakeholders.
